Best Saw for Cutting Drainage

When it comes to cutting drainage, having the right saw can make all the difference in the efficiency and quality of the job. After years of working in the industry, I have found that there are a few key factors to consider when choosing the best saw for cutting drainage.

Blade Size and Type

One of the most important features to look for in a saw for cutting drainage is the blade size and type. The size of the blade will determine the depth and width of the cut that can be made. For most drainage projects, a blade size of 12 inches or larger is recommended. Additionally, the blade type is crucial for cutting through different materials commonly found in drainage systems, such as concrete, asphalt, or PVC. A diamond blade is often the best choice, as it provides the durability and precision needed for these types of cuts.

Power and Speed

Another crucial factor when choosing a saw for cutting drainage is the power and speed of the tool. Cutting through hard materials requires a saw with enough power to get the job done efficiently. The recommended power for a drainage saw is around 3-5 horsepower, depending on the specific needs of the project. Additionally, a saw with adjustable speed settings can be advantageous, as it allows for more control and precision when making cuts in different materials or thicknesses.

Portability and Maneuverability

Lastly, considering the portability and maneuverability of a saw is important, especially for projects that involve cutting drainage in tight or hard-to-reach areas. A compact and lightweight saw will be easier to carry and maneuver, ensuring that you can access all necessary points of the drainage system. Look for features such as adjustable handles or a compact design that allows for easier transportation and operation in confined spaces.

Choosing the best saw for cutting drainage requires careful consideration of blade size and type, power and speed, as well as portability and maneuverability. By finding a saw that meets these criteria, you can ensure that your drainage projects are completed efficiently and with high-quality results.

Understanding Different Types of Saws

As someone who works with various materials and projects, I have come to understand the importance of having the right tool for the job. One of the most essential tools in any workshop is a saw. However, not all saws are created equal, and understanding the different types of saws available can greatly enhance your productivity and the quality of your work.

Hand Saws: Hand saws are the most basic and traditional type of saws. They are operated manually and have a handle and a blade. Hand saws come in various sizes and tooth patterns, each designed for specific tasks such as cross-cutting, ripping, or fine woodworking. They are versatile tools that can be used for many purposes but require physical effort to operate.

Power Saws

Power saws, on the other hand, are motorized tools that provide greater efficiency and precision. They can significantly speed up your work and make difficult cuts much easier. Here are some common types of power saws:

  • Circular Saws: Circular saws have a round blade that cuts through materials using a spinning motion. They are versatile and can be used for various applications, such as cross-cutting, ripping, and beveling. Circular saws are often used in construction and carpentry projects.
  • Miter Saws: Miter saws are designed for making precise angle cuts, such as those needed for framing corners or cutting moldings. They have a pivoting arm and a circular blade, allowing for accurate cuts at different angles.
  • Table Saws: Table saws feature a flat table-like surface with a blade protruding from the center. They are used for making straight cuts on large pieces of wood or other materials. Table saws are commonly used in woodworking shops and provide excellent accuracy.
  • Jigsaw: Jigsaws are versatile tools with a small, reciprocating blade. They excel at making curved cuts and intricate designs. Jigsaws are commonly used for cutting materials like plywood, plastic, and metal.

FAQ:

What is the best saw for cutting drainage in a home?

The best saw for cutting drainage in a home is a reciprocating saw. It is versatile, powerful, and can easily cut through different materials such as plastic, metal, and wood.

Can a circular saw be used for cutting drainage?

No, a circular saw is not ideal for cutting drainage. It is best suited for straight cuts in wood and is not designed to handle the various materials and angles typically encountered in drainage systems.

Is a hacksaw a good tool for cutting drainage pipes?

A hacksaw can be used for cutting small sections of drainage pipes, especially plastic pipes. However, it may not be the most efficient tool for larger or more complex cutting tasks involved in drainage systems.

Are there any specific features to consider when choosing a saw for cutting drainage?

When choosing a saw for cutting drainage, it is important to consider features like variable speed control, adjustable shoe, blade clamp, and orbital action. These features can improve the saw’s performance and flexibility in different cutting situations.

Can a jigsaw be used for cutting drainage pipes?

Yes, a jigsaw can be used for cutting drainage pipes, especially if they are made of plastic or thin metal. However, it may not be the best choice for cutting through tougher materials like cast iron.
